Joining two or more sentences into one simple sentence - Demo

Joining of Sentences By using Past Participle: (i) The passengers were wounded in the accident.They were sent to the nearby hospital. Ans:- The passengers wounded in the accident were sent to the nearby hospital. (ii) You wrote a letter to me four days ago.I received it today. Ans:- Today I received the letter written by you four days ago. ...

A Quick Review of Sentence Types. A simple sentence has only one subject-verb combination and expresses one complete thought. A compound sentence is made up of two or more complete thoughts.. You can combine two simple sentences into one compound sentence by using a comma and a joining word.Three of the joining words most often used are and, but, and so..
